Leicester City outcast Harry Souttar will not be joining Rangers after the English transfer deadline passed. Michael Beale admitted he was anticipating a quiet end to the transfer window and while Scottish Premiership sides have until midnight to sign players he looks like he has got his wish.
Leicester boss Enzo Maresca took over the Foxes following their relegation to the English Championship and the Italian immediately bombed centre-back Souttar out of the first-team picture - with reports south of the border stating that the Australian was keen on a loan exit.
However, with the deadline now passing it appears that Souttar will have to fight for his place in the English Championship rather than reunite with brother John in the Ibrox backline.
The Leicester Mercury report that the chase to land the 24-year-old was dealt a blow after Rangers were knocked out of the Champions League by PSV Eindhoven and missed out on the group stage jackpot.
